RNF26 binds perinuclear vimentin filaments to integrate ER and endolysosomal responses to proteotoxic stress
Proteotoxic stress causes profound endoplasmic reticulum (ER) membrane remodeling into a perinuclear quality control compartment (ERQC) for the degradation of misfolded proteins.
